Search continues for child missing in dry landslide



DARCHULA: The status of child who has been missing in a dry landslide near Badaligaun of Mahakali municipality in Darchula since Friday is still not known.

The Nepal Police and the Armed Police continue the search for him since his missing.

Six-year-old Jenish Thagunna of Tallo Sundamunda of Naugadh rural municipality -2 was caught in the massive landslide fell from above the road as he was on the way to the district headquarters Khalanga from his home, District Police Office’s Deputy Superintendent of Police, Padam Bahadur Bista, said.
